Transaction 067148d37cd86176d6352c8c1908ad30e618f1b5d899af9c0befa8924d8c3329
1 Input
2 Outputs
- 067148d37cd86176d6352c8c1908ad30e618f1b5d899af9c0befa8924d8c3329:0
- 067148d37cd86176d6352c8c1908ad30e618f1b5d899af9c0befa8924d8c3329:1
value 508749
address 356i4dSv7zF9gAm4184JTUUgsNyWhkQHs7
value 19322994
address 17bsp7c8sevrWT2mDj5s9eQtHZJ55PxNjy